The Threat Landscape

The security events of mid-May 2026 have shifted from the purely digital realm into a dangerous hybrid of code exploits and physical social engineering. The Verus-Ethereum Bridge hack, which saw 1,625 ETH and over 103 tBTC drained in a single transaction, was the result of a failure in the checkCCEValues function. According to security firm Blockaid, the bridge failed to validate source amounts against the forged import payload, allowing an attacker to “mint” claims on the bridge’s reserves. This is the eighth major bridge exploit of the year, contributing to a staggering $328.6 million in cross-chain losses in 2026 alone.

Simultaneously, we are witnessing the return of “snail mail” attacks. A sophisticated campaign is currently targeting Ledger users via physical letters sent to their home addresses—data likely sourced from the Global-e e-commerce breach earlier this year. These letters, complete with high-quality branding and the forged signature of Ledger executives, warn of a fictional “Quantum Resistance” update. They include a QR code leading to a phishing site that requests the user’s 24-word recovery phrase. When combined with the ongoing “NGINX Rift” (CVE-2026-42945) vulnerability affecting exchange frontends and the $10.7 million THORChain vault compromise on May 15, it is clear that the attack surface has expanded beyond the blockchain itself.

Core Principles

In this environment, the first rule of digital sovereignty remains absolute: Your seed phrase is your private key to every asset you own, and it must never touch a digital interface. Whether you are prompted by a physical letter, an “official” support email, or a browser pop-up, any request to type your 12 or 24 words into a computer or smartphone is a 100% certainty of theft. In 2026, scammers are using AI-generated voice and video to impersonate support staff; remember that no legitimate hardware manufacturer—be it Ledger, Trezor, or BitBox—will ever ask for your recovery phrase.

The second principle is Zero-Trust Bridge Interaction. As seen with the Verus exploit, bridges are the “honey pots” of the crypto ecosystem. Whenever possible, minimize the time your assets spend in transit. Use “burn” wallets for bridge transactions—wallets that hold only the specific amount you intend to transfer. If a protocol like Solana (SOL) at $85.5 or Binance Coin (BNB) at $643.04 offers native bridging solutions, prioritize those over third-party aggregators that may have unvetted validation logic. Assume every bridge is a potential point of failure until the transaction is finalized on the destination chain.

Tooling & Setup

For any portfolio exceeding $10,000, a single hardware wallet is no longer sufficient. You must adopt a Multi-Signature (Multi-sig) configuration. Tools like Safe (formerly Gnosis Safe) allow you to require two or more separate hardware devices to authorize a transaction. This “M-of-N” setup ensures that even if one of your devices is lost or one of your seed phrases is compromised via a phishing scam, your funds remain secure behind the remaining keys. This is the gold standard for long-term storage of high-value assets like Bitcoin (BTC) and XRP, currently priced at $1.4.

Furthermore, consider an Air-Gapped Hardware Wallet. Devices that communicate via QR codes rather than USB or Bluetooth (such as the Keystone or Foundation Passport) provide an extra layer of protection against zero-day browser vulnerabilities. Combine this with a hardened browser profile—using a dedicated browser like Brave or a specific Firefox profile with zero extensions other than your wallet—to interact with DeFi. This mitigates the risk of “extension-based” drains, which have become increasingly common in the wake of the Chromium vulnerability clusters earlier this year.

Ongoing Vigilance

Security is not a “set and forget” task; it requires ongoing hygiene. One of the most overlooked risks in 2026 is infinite approval persistence. When you interact with a DeFi protocol to swap tokens like Cardano (ADA) ($0.2513) or Chainlink (LINK) ($9.57), you often grant that protocol permission to spend your tokens. If that protocol is later hacked—as we saw with the Transit Finance drain—the attacker can use those existing approvals to empty your wallet. Use services like Revoke.cash or Rabby Wallet’s built-in security dashboard to audit and cancel unnecessary permissions at least once a month.

Additionally, monitor your physical and digital footprint. If you receive suspicious mail, it is a sign that your data was part of a third-party breach. Do not scan the QR codes. Instead, visit the manufacturer’s official website directly by typing the URL into your browser. Be wary of “urgent” alerts regarding Avalanche (AVAX) at $9.19 or Polkadot (DOT) at $1.25 that demand immediate action; scammers rely on manufactured urgency to bypass your critical thinking. In the age of AI-assisted exploits, the time between a vulnerability’s discovery and its exploitation has shrunk from weeks to minutes.
